This series is shaping up to be a favorite of mine.
As with many of Dare's novels, you do have to really suspend belief, but plausibility of the plot progression is not why we are here. We are, however, here for a scorching semi-slow-burn romance with just enough tragic backstory to make us really root for the protagonists. The "he falls first" trope is always a good time and Tallulah's history with men provides some grit to the relationship without playing up abuse for plot progression. For an otherwise light-hearted sports romance, Dare handles the topic with grace.
I didn't always love the banter (again, I may have outgrown "cute" flirting from 20-somethings), but the spice was top-notch as always. I enjoyed the way the relationship between books and characters within each story wound together. The friendship between Chloe and Tallulah is a nice break from "all cis-het romance all the time" and provides some insight into the network of characters as a whole. Getting to see the characters from the previous book and the vibe of what I am really hoping is the next book makes this "Big Shots" world very fun and rife with options for more stories.
